Kreolinkielet is a constructed language developed in the early 21st century by linguists and language enthusiasts who sought to create a symbolic system that blends elements of West African, French, and Spanish Creole vocabularies. The name combines the word “kreol” with the suffix “-linkielet,” implying a link between distinct linguistic traditions. Although it has no official status, Kreolinkielet has attracted a small community of hobbyists, educators, and online translators who use it for creative writing, language play, and cultural studies.
